Understanding Mobile Wi-Fi Battery Life

When you’re exploring the vibrant streets of Turkey, staying connected is essential, but what about your mobile Wi-Fi device’s battery life? Understanding the factors that affect battery performance can make a significant difference in your online experience. First off, consider your usage patterns. Are you streaming videos, or just checking emails? High-demand activities drain your battery faster. Additionally, device settings play a crucial role; keeping your screen brightness high or using location services can sap energy quickly.

Moreover, environmental conditions such as temperature can impact battery efficiency. Extreme heat or cold can cause your device to work harder, leading to quicker depletion. To illustrate, think of your battery like a car engine; it performs best under optimal conditions. By being mindful of these factors, you can extend your mobile Wi-Fi device’s life, ensuring you stay connected while enjoying the stunning landscapes and rich culture of Turkey.

Best Charging Practices

When you’re on the go in Turkey, keeping your mobile Wi-Fi device charged is crucial for staying connected. First off, always use the original charger that came with your device. This ensures that you’re not only charging efficiently but also protecting your battery from potential damage. Did you know? Charging your device overnight can actually shorten its lifespan. Instead, aim to charge it during the day when you’re out and about, perhaps while enjoying a cup of Turkish coffee!

Another tip is to avoid letting your battery drain completely. Try to recharge when it hits around 20-30%. This practice can significantly extend the overall life of your battery. Also, keep an eye on your device settings; turning off features like Bluetooth and location services when not in use can save precious battery life.

In Turkey, you can find charging stations in cafes and public places, which is a lifesaver! If you’re planning to explore remote areas, consider carrying a portable charger. Remember, a little planning goes a long way in ensuring that your online experience remains uninterrupted while you soak in the beauty of this stunning country.
